I've been looking for a bigger bag for a couple months.

The Karma meets all of my primary requirements, but I'm not a Facebook guy, and it's ridiculous to me that that alone keeps me from being able to access their bags.

The Kong doesn't have a big pocket and will take 6 weeks to get. Everything else about it is great.

The Revo looks saggy, the frame either cracks or wears through the bottom of the bag, and it can't hold 18-20 in the main divider. Revo's backpacks have their own issues as well.

The Mahal is absurdly expensive for a bag that only holds 12 in the main compartment and doesn't have a frame.

The Grip bag is the only bag that meets every single one of my requirements from a design perspective. If they can get their act together and deliver some quality, it'd be the perfect bag. For me it's worth waiting another month or so to see if they're able to pull it off. But, I've only been waiting in line for a month and haven't paid any money, so I understand all of the frustration from the early adopters. If the 2nd run isn't a clear improvement, I'll probably be getting a Kong and just trying to stuff my jacket into the smaller pockets.
 
Um fyi the mahal holds 16 in the main compartment.not to mention the extra room on the sides. More than enough room. I took the fram out. Its not needed ,hence the reason it doesnt come with one
 
My bad, it looked like 12 on the site, upon closer inspection there are 15. I know the side pockets are huge, I'm sure you can carry tons of discs in the bag. I just really like the 18-20 main compartment in a smaller bag design better.
